Entendendo os Oráculos de Blockchain Um Guia Abrangente
Os oráculos na blockchain são componentes vitais que fazem a ponte entre contratos inteligentes e fontes de dados externas. Eles desempenham um papel crucial ao permitir que contratos inteligentes acessem dados fora da cadeia, o que é essencial para a execução de transações automatizadas com base em condições do mundo real. Pense nos oráculos como tradutores que pegam informações do mundo exterior e as tornam compreensíveis para o ambiente da blockchain.
Os oráculos geralmente consistem em vários componentes:
Fonte de Dados: Isso pode ser qualquer provedor de dados externo, como APIs, bancos de dados ou até mesmo dispositivos IoT que fornecem as informações necessárias.
Rede Oracle: Um grupo de oráculos que valida e verifica coletivamente os dados antes de serem inseridos na blockchain, garantindo precisão e confiabilidade.
Contrato Inteligente: As regras e condições predefinidas que ditam como os dados serão usados uma vez que forem recebidos pela blockchain.
Mecanismo de Transmissão de Dados: O processo pelo qual os dados são enviados de forma segura do oráculo para a blockchain, frequentemente envolvendo métodos criptográficos para garantir a integridade e autenticidade.
Existem diferentes tipos de oráculos, cada um servindo a propósitos únicos:
Oráculos de Software: Esses puxam dados de fontes online, como sites ou APIs. Eles são comumente usados para dados financeiros, como preços de ações ou condições climáticas.
Oráculos de Hardware: Estes são dispositivos físicos que fornecem dados do mundo real, como sensores ou chips RFID. Eles são essenciais para aplicações como rastreamento da cadeia de suprimentos.
Oráculos Inbound: Estes trazem dados externos para a blockchain. Por exemplo, eles poderiam fornecer a um contrato inteligente o preço atual de uma mercadoria.
Oráculos de Saída: Estes enviam dados da blockchain para o mundo externo, como acionar um pagamento ou notificar um serviço de terceiros.
O panorama dos oráculos de blockchain está em constante evolução, com várias tendências emergentes:
Descentralização: Oráculos descentralizados estão ganhando força, pois reduzem o risco de falhas de ponto único ao usar várias fontes de dados para validar informações.
Oráculos Cross-Chain: Estes facilitam a comunicação entre diferentes redes de blockchain, permitindo aplicações mais versáteis e compartilhamento de dados entre plataformas.
Integração com DeFi: Os oráculos são cada vez mais vitais em aplicações de finanças descentralizadas (DeFi), fornecendo os dados necessários para empréstimos, negociações e formação de mercado.
Protocolos de Segurança Aprimorados: À medida que a demanda por dados confiáveis aumenta, o desenvolvimento de protocolos de segurança para proteger contra manipulação de dados e fraudes está se tornando uma prioridade.
Alguns exemplos notáveis de oráculos no espaço blockchain incluem:
Chainlink: Talvez a rede de oráculos mais conhecida, Chainlink conecta contratos inteligentes com dados do mundo real, permitindo uma vasta gama de aplicações descentralizadas.
Band Protocol: Esta plataforma de oráculo descentralizada foca na agregação e validação de dados de múltiplas fontes para fornecer informações precisas a contratos inteligentes.
API3: Um projeto que visa habilitar APIs descentralizadas, permitindo que desenvolvedores criem oráculos que podem buscar dados diretamente da fonte sem intermediários.
Ao implementar oráculos, vários métodos e estratégias podem aumentar sua eficácia:
Agregação de Dados: Usando múltiplas fontes de dados para garantir a precisão e a confiabilidade das informações, minimizando o risco de dados incorretos afetarem contratos inteligentes.
Sistemas de Reputação: Estabelecer um sistema de reputação para oráculos pode ajudar os usuários a avaliar a confiabilidade dos dados fornecidos, incentivando a transparência e a confiança.
Mecanismos de Incentivo: Oferecer recompensas pela provisão de dados precisos pode motivar os operadores de oráculos a manter altos padrões de integridade dos dados.
Os oráculos são um aspecto fundamental da tecnologia blockchain, permitindo que contratos inteligentes interajam com o mundo real. À medida que a necessidade de dados confiáveis e precisos continua a crescer, entender como os oráculos funcionam e seus vários tipos se tornará cada vez mais importante para qualquer pessoa envolvida no desenvolvimento de blockchain ou em aplicações descentralizadas. Com os avanços e tendências em andamento, o futuro dos oráculos é promissor, abrindo caminho para soluções inovadoras em várias indústrias.
O que são oráculos em blockchain e como eles funcionam?
Oráculos em blockchain são serviços de terceiros que fornecem contratos inteligentes com dados externos, permitindo que eles interajam com informações e eventos do mundo real.
Quais são os diferentes tipos de oráculos usados na tecnologia blockchain?
Os principais tipos de oráculos incluem oráculos de software, oráculos de hardware, oráculos de entrada e oráculos de saída, cada um servindo funções únicas na transmissão de dados.
Como os oráculos de blockchain aprimoram a funcionalidade dos contratos inteligentes?
Oráculos de blockchain servem como pontes entre contratos inteligentes e dados do mundo real, permitindo a execução automatizada com base em informações externas. Isso aprimora a funcionalidade dos contratos inteligentes ao permitir que eles reajam a eventos em tempo real, como preços de mercado ou condições climáticas, aumentando assim sua utilidade em várias aplicações.
Quais são os riscos de segurança associados ao uso de oráculos em blockchain?
O uso de oráculos em blockchain introduz riscos potenciais de segurança, como manipulação de dados ou dependência de uma única fonte de verdade. Para mitigar esses riscos, oráculos descentralizados podem ser utilizados, os quais agregam dados de múltiplas fontes para fornecer informações mais confiáveis e à prova de adulterações para contratos inteligentes.
Como as empresas podem se beneficiar da integração de oráculos em suas soluções de blockchain?
As empresas podem se beneficiar da integração de oráculos em suas soluções de blockchain, obtendo acesso a dados em tempo real, melhorando os processos de tomada de decisão e automatizando fluxos de trabalho. Isso pode levar a um aumento da eficiência, redução dos custos operacionais e à capacidade de criar aplicações inovadoras que aproveitam dados externos.
Tecnologias de Blockchain e Criptomoeda
- Gestão de Ativos Digitais Chave para o Sucesso Financeiro
- Guia de Staking Delegado Maximize Investimentos em Criptomoedas
- Trocas Atômicas entre Cadeias Explicadas Comércio Descentralizado de Criptomoedas
- Custódios Dedicados Papel, Tipos e Tendências Atuais Explicadas
- Empréstimos e Empréstimos entre Cadeias Estratégias e Exemplos de DeFi
- Hard Forks Contenciosos Exemplos, Tipos e Tendências
- Computadores Isolados Aumente a Segurança dos Dados
- Pontes Cross-Chain Conectando Blockchains para um DeFi Aprimorado
- Consórcio Blockchain Definição, Tipos e Casos de Uso no Mundo Real
- Sidechains Explorando Benefícios, Tipos e Casos de Uso no Mundo Real